Yin's profile一派胡言PhotosBlogListsMore Tools Help

Yin Luo

Occupation
Interests
以后再填 把自己认为能做好的事做到最好
There are no music lists on this space.

一派胡言

August 11

快一年了,Blog再次开张。。。

    上次Blog开张,大家都很捧场,不过却没有继续写下去。船上的生活也有有点意思的时候,但终归还是无聊的。而我也不太习惯记录生活的点点滴滴;更偏向于等生活有所沉淀,再来一次总结。而且往往只有当我思绪纷飞甚至有点感伤的时候,才有动笔的愿望。
    这一沉就沉了快一年了。其实从去年圣诞节前夕米国签证被拒,生活就开始变得传奇起来,有很多事情的可以写一下的,却让它们轻易地溜走了。Anyway,现在的我,需要好好的整理一下自己,整理一下过去,整理一下现在,也试图整理一下我的未来。
    先简要的记一下这一年来一些重要的时刻吧。
 
    2006年8月20日 北京->巴黎 经过10个半小时的飞行后,开始了SLB的漂泊生涯;
    2006年8月下旬 巴黎 和来自20多个国家的50多位同事进行了十天的OFS1培训;感受了SLB的多元文化与压力;在一场足球友谊赛中为国争光,打进一球;
    2006年8月31日 拉各斯,尼日利亚 踏在了非洲大陆的边缘上;随后上船,开始西非之旅;
    2006年11月29日  马拉博,赤道几内亚 老妈和我的生日;这段时间作为船上唯一的FE,当了半个月的老大;
    2006年圣诞节前夕  拉各斯,尼日利亚 去米国OTS1培训的签证被拒,同时培训被延期到2月中旬;
    2006年元旦节前夕  拉各斯->成都 突然通知我可以回国休假,在没有通知任何亲友的情况下,匆忙收拾行李,回国;途径巴黎转机,逛了一天,给老妈买了一个LV的钱包和两瓶香奈儿5号;
    2007年1月下旬  成都->北京 会见老友; 北京->拉各斯 回到了尼日利亚;在岸上的公寓住了半个多月过着家庭主妇一样的生活:买菜,看电视,睡觉;
    2007年2月16日  拉各斯->迪拜,阿联酋 在迪拜沙漠中的一个五星级宾馆和两个中国人通宵准备第二天的考试,就这样渡过了除夕之夜;第二天开始十周的OTS1培训;
    2007年3月22日 阿布扎比 在项目执行考核中犯低级错误,收到一封warning letter;
    2007年4月26日 阿布扎比 培训顺利结束;回国,在北京逗留两天后回到成都;在家等待通知下一站的目的地;
    2007年5月4日 成都 见到了妹妹
    2007年7月23日 成都->北京 再次收拾行囊,走向远方;
    2007年7月26日 Sonora,USA 在经过30小时的旅途后,到达了米国德州的一个小镇,开始为期两月左右的高强度现场培训,目标breakout;
    一年的时间内,我走过了9个国家;天上,海上,地上,我用不同的方式进入了这些国家。每一次旅行的心情也不太相同;从憧憬与不安,到平淡和欣然。而现在,却是深深的不舍......
September 12

Blog重新开张!

其实早就想开始写了,但是太懒每天都往后挪。最近受到beach的blog开张的激励,终于决定开张。想写的原因,也是因为现在的生活还真的有点东西可以写。一方面记录下自己的漂泊和成长,一方面也算给朋友们一个交待(免得老是在msn上回答同样的问题^_^)。本来前天趁着9月9号算个良辰吉日,无奈船上太摇没有心情(其实是因为一坐起来就想吐,只好一直躺着...),结果阴差阳错选了9.11,真是对不住美国人民了。
 
blog的类型,估计只有流水账+图片的方式了,懒人嘛,言简意赅。
 
到尼日利亚十多天了,感觉还行,不算特别难过,可能也是因为有网络的原因,感觉跟在实验室的时候差不多。出发前不久才知道我的location是一艘船,难怪地图上找不到。到了船上,发现自己居然是唯一一个FE,而且是个什么都不会的FE。船上的supervisor因此也不给我派什么活,体力活更是一次都没干过;我的manager和mentor都在岸上办公,平时见不着,只让写个周报;TDS manager干脆给我说:你是TFE就别拼着命干了,呆够时间就行。让人ft不已。School的时间定在明年一月,四个多月漫长的preschool啊,让人如何消磨?赫赫,后来跟mentor和tds说好了,正常完成preschool,然后提前开始postschool的一些项目,从米国school回来马上准备breakout。这样其实也挺不错的,school的时候经验多一些,可能会轻松一点。
 
来了这些天,气候饮食住宿都比较习惯,唯一郁闷的是语言。国际化的公司还真是什么口音都有(准确地说是各式非洲口音),但是就是没有我好懂得口音。一个three,franck念tee,carlos念tree,另一个carlos念see,herve念t-ree... 英语国家来的人发音还行但是说得太快,真是让人郁闷啊。不过归根结底还是自己英语不够好,趁着现在还有空余时间,得赶快补补。
 
本来想在最后来张图吧,但是网页有错误,那就这样草草结束吧,谢谢大家捧场,写得这么烂,我也就不做什么宣传了。
 
祝贺舒马赫勇夺意大利站冠军,费德勒取得美网男单桂冠,以及期待尼日利亚石油业明天真的宣布罢工
December 31

The Neuron: A Powerful Computer

    All brain activity hinges on the workings of brain cells, or neurons. There are three types of neurons. Some, the sensory neurons, respond to input form the senses; tohers, the motor neurons, send signals to muscles to control movement; finally, interneurons stand between the neurons that register what's out there and those that control movement(or, they stand between other interneurons). Most of the neurons in the brain are interneurons.

    Neurons differ in their size, shape, and function.

December 27

Kernel Projects for Linux

Exercise One: Observing Linux Behavior

Goal: You will learn several important characteristics of the Linux kernel, processes, memory, and other resources. You will write a program to use the /proc mechanism to inspect various kernel values that reflect the machine's load average, process resource utilization, and so on. After you have obtained the kernel status, you will prepare a report of the cumulative behavior that you observed.

Problems:

Part A: Answer the following questions about the Linux machine that you will be using to do these exercises.

  • What is the CPU type and model?
  • What version of the Linux kernel is being used?
  • How long(in days, hours and minutes) has it been since the system was last booted?
  • How much of the total CPU time has ben spent executing in user mode? System mode? Idle?
  • How much memory is configured into it?
  • How much memory is crrently available on it?
  • How many disk read/write requests have been made?
  • How many context switches has the kernel performed?
  • How many processes have been created since the system was booted?

Attack: Using the /proc file system, which is an OS mechanism shose interface appears as a directory in the conventional UNIX file system( in the root directory). However, a file in /proc or one of its subdirectories is actually a program that reads kernel variables and reports them as ASCII strings. some routines read the kernel tables when these pseudo files are opened or read.

[joey@gttest proc]$ pwd
/proc

[joey@gttest proc]$ cat ./cpuinfo

processor       : 0
vendor_id       : GenuineIntel
cpu family      : 15
model           : 2
model name      : Intel(R) Pentium(R) 4 CPU 2.60GHz
stepping        : 9
cpu MHz         : 2593.530
cache size      : 512 KB
physical id     : 0
siblings        : 2
fdiv_bug        : no
hlt_bug         : no
f00f_bug        : no
coma_bug        : no
fpu             : yes
fpu_exception   : yes
cpuid level     : 2
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m
bogomips        : 5177.34

processor       : 1
vendor_id       : GenuineIntel

cpu family      : 15
model           : 2
model name      : Intel(R) Pentium(R) 4 CPU 2.60GHz
stepping        : 9
cpu MHz         : 2593.530
cache size      : 512 KB
physical id     : 0
siblings        : 2
fdiv_bug        : no
hlt_bug         : no
f00f_bug        : no
coma_bug        : no
fpu             : yes
fpu_exception   : yes
cpuid level     : 2
wp              : yes
flags           : fpu vme de pse tsc msr pae mce cx8 apic sep m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m
bogomips        : 5177.34


[joey@gttest proc]$ cat ./version
Linux version 2.4.20-8smp (bhcompile@porky.devel.redhat.com) (gcc version 3.2.2 20030222 (Red Hat Linux 3.2.2-5)) #1 SMP Thu Mar 13 17:45:54 EST 2003

------------------------------------------------------------------

You have now been introduced to the book, the author, and the justification for my existence.      -- Ralph Barbagallo, Wireless Game Development in C/C++ with BREW 

 
There are no photo albums.